Van Butsic is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Economics and Econometrics and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Van Butsic has authored 94 papers receiving a total of 3.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 60 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 32 papers in Economics and Econometrics and 17 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Van Butsic’s work include Economic and Environmental Valuation (25 papers), Conservation, Biodiversity, and Resource Management (25 papers) and Land Use and Ecosystem Services (24 papers). Van Butsic is often cited by papers focused on Economic and Environmental Valuation (25 papers), Conservation, Biodiversity, and Resource Management (25 papers) and Land Use and Ecosystem Services (24 papers). Van Butsic collaborates with scholars based in United States, Germany and Canada. Van Butsic's co-authors include Tobias Kuemmerle, Volker C. Radeloff, Alexandra D. Syphard, Avi Bar‐Massada, Matthias Baumann, David P. Helmers, Miranda H. Mockrin, Sebastián Martinuzzi, David J. Lewis and H. Anu Kramer and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, PLoS ONE and Conservation Biology.
